Should I pursue acting or choose the safer path of medicine? by Deapul3 in gradadmissions

[–]Virtual_Eye2744 0 points1 point  (0 children)

These two options are extremely different. Have you thought about how long you're willing to be in school? Doctors go to school longer and the work is much more rigorous.

Have you thought about a gap year? Maybe you need to take some more time to think about this.

That aside, which path aligns more with your interests? "It's fun" or "I like helping people" aren't very good reasons to pursue a degree. MANY things are fun and there are MANY ways to help people. What classes do you like most? What kinds of topics are you most interested in?

Either way, this decision won't mess up your whole life or anything. Lots of people change their major down the line or choose a different career from what they envisioned.

This is ultimately something you have to resolve on your own, but I hope this points you in the right direction!
